Overview

In 1804, the architect Christian Lillie built this house in the classic style. Eye specialist Max Linde bought the property and the 33,000 square meter park which belongs to it in 1897. The new owner decorated the house and garden with valuable artworks and invited important guests. But an economical crisis and inflation forced him to sell the better part of his art collection and the park. He and his family had to move into the attic flat in order to let the ground floor to other people. In 1964, the private property was sold, and after long and expensive renovation you can now see nothing but happy couples in front of the building, as it has the registry office within its walls.
